Planning Your Visit

Best Time for Hiking & Avoiding Heat

Summer can be very hot, making rivers and trees essential for cooling off. For hiking, consider spring or autumn for milder temperatures and stunning scenery. Check local conditions before you go.

Navigating the Park

While buses connect some towns, hitchhiking is also a viable option for solo travelers, with many locals offering rides. Renting a car provides the most flexibility for exploring remote areas and trailheads.

Visitors rave about the park's magnificent wild nature, stunning panoramic views, and unique landscapes, particularly the ancient Pino Loricato trees. The opportunity to see wildlife and the welcoming hospitality of locals are frequently highlighted. However, summer heat can be intense, and some areas might require more effort to access without a car.

"Amazing hike with gorgeous alpine flowers. Had no idea what to expect but loved the greenery, the wildlife and a gorgeous panoramic view at the top of the serra Dolcedorme. Started from the colle d'impiso, found it easy to park but it was a quiet day in May. Beautiful and so unexpected"

Capucine

"Womderful natural park. Very hot in summer but full of rivers and trees"

hike&bike Italy

"Wow 🌌 my first ever hitchhike itinerary in western Europe after almost 3 years in the Middle East. 5 days hitchhiking and walking plus one resting at hippie-minded Rivertribe village in Laino. So much hospitality, although I'm a guy alone each five cars, one was stopping, even police helped me out.

Interesting conversations at Bellavista bar in S. Domenica Talao, Antica Dimora in Viggianello, Café 007 in Terranova.

Hosted by outgiving guys in Scalea before the start, Terranova after the tough hike up and down Pollino Mary's shrine hike. Thank you Antonio and Cosimo!

Lake Cotugno shouldn't be missed, you can sleep on Senise side nearby the provincial highway by walking from Agip gas station. Mezzane has some stunning landscapes, unf i missed Papasidero, San Costantino Albanese and Noepoli.

Buses work from Scalea to Laino to Castrovillari (Ferrovie della Calabria company). From Terranova / S Severino downhill to Senise, i took it to cross that empty, old road on Sat at 4:45pm (week last one!) for 2,30€ covering 30km. Bus was totally empty as well."

Hiking and Trekking Adventures

Pollino National Park is a hiker's paradise, boasting numerous trails that cater to all levels of experience. From gentle strolls through forests to challenging ascents of its highest peaks, the park offers diverse trekking opportunities. The Pino Loricato, a unique and ancient tree species, is a signature sight on many routes, its gnarled branches creating a surreal landscape. Hikers often praise the well-marked paths and the rewarding panoramic views, especially from summits like Serra Dolcedorme. Reddit

When planning your hike, consider the season.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ures ideal for long treks, with vibrant wildflowers in spring and stunning foliage in autumn. Summer can be very hot, so opting for early mornings or seeking out trails near rivers for a cool-down is advisable. Always carry sufficient water, wear appropriate footwear, and be prepared for changing mountain weather. InstagramReddit

For those seeking a unique experience, consider guided treks or exploring less-traveled paths. The park's wild nature and remote beauty are best appreciated when you immerse yourself in its trails. Remember to respect the environment and leave no trace behind.

Unique Natural Wonders and Activities

Beyond its extensive hiking network, Pollino National Park is home to several unique natural attractions and activities. The Santuario della Madonna di Costantinopoli in Papasidero is a remarkable sight, a sanctuary dramatically perched on a rock overlooking the Lao River. This blend of natural beauty and spiritual significance makes it a must-visit. Instagram+1

For adventure seekers, rafting on the Lao River offers an exhilarating way to experience the park's waterways. Companies like Pollino Rafting provide guided tours, making it accessible even for beginners. TikTok In the warmer months, the park's numerous rivers and streams provide welcome relief from the heat, making them popular spots for relaxation and cooling off. Reddit

Another distinctive feature is the Lavender Park (Loricanda), where visitors can explore fields of local lavender. This unique agricultural and natural attraction offers a fragrant and visually stunning experience, showcasing the park's diverse flora. Instagram

Wildlife and Conservation

Pollino National Park is a sanctuary for a variety of wildlife, contributing to its reputation as a magnificent natural area. Visitors have reported sightings of horses and buffalos roaming freely, adding an element of wildness to the landscape. The park's diverse ecosystems support a rich biodiversity, making it an important area for conservation efforts. Reddit

The park is particularly known for the Pino Loricato (Bosnian pine), a species that survived the last Ice Age and has adapted to the harsh mountain conditions, giving the landscape a distinctive, almost prehistoric feel. These ancient trees are a symbol of the park's ecological significance and its connection to a bygone era. Reddit

Conservation is key to preserving this natural heritage. Visitors are encouraged to practice responsible tourism, respecting wildlife habitats and minimizing their impact on the environment. This ensures that the park's natural beauty and biodiversity can be enjoyed by future generations.
